Education and Events
With the aim of promoting debate and reflection on essential topics for the comprehensive protection of children and adolescents, the Tarde Feliz Project organizes discussion groups, mini-courses and group dynamics. These activities take place both with researchers and workers from the Rights Guarantee System and with adolescents and their families.
These discussions allow for an exchange of experiences and reflections, bringing to light important issues, such as the impact of racism and religious intolerance on the mental health of this group, as well as how these factors directly influence the well-being and quality of life of children and adolescents.
The participation of children, adolescents, researchers, professionals in the field and society as a whole enriches the debate, allowing everyone to leave the activities with new knowledge, in addition to reflecting on strategies to combat prejudice and promote a more inclusive and respectful environment.
